Fun Breakfast in Bed Ideas for Mother's Day

With Mother’s Day around the corner, help the kids show mom just how special she is with these three breakfast in bed ideas.

2 min read

Mothers and mother figures do an enormous amount for their families—whether it’s making lunches in the morning, tucking the kids in at night after a long work day or serving as a one-person shuttle for music lessons and sports practice. This year, help your kids celebrate Mom or the mother figures in their lives, and show her just how much she’s appreciated. These three Mother’s Day breakfast in bed ideas are easy, quick and simple enough that the littles can join in. It’s also a great way for them to learn about food prep and basic kitchen skills—they can help design a menu, shop and do basic meal prep in a safe way.

Easy Egg Cups with Veggies

Directions:

1.
Preheat oven to 350°. Spray eight silicone baking cups with nonstick spray.
2.
Crack eggs into a large measuring cup with a spout. Have the kids take turns whisking the eggs into a froth.
3.
Carefully pour the eggs halfway up each baking cup.
4.
Put the spinach, tomatoes, seasoning and cheese into small bowls, and let the kids separate the ingredients as equally as possible among the egg cups.
5.
Season with salt and pepper.
6.
Bake for 15-20 minutes, or until set. For extra pizzazz, serve the egg cups in decorative cupcake liners.

PB and J Overnight Oats

Directions:

1.
Combine the oats, milk and nuts in a container and seal it well. Have your child shake the container to mix them together.
2.
Add the fruit on top of the mixture.
3.
Replace the lid, and store the container in the fridge overnight.
4.
In the morning, pour the oats into a microwave-safe bowl and heat for 30 seconds at a time until desired temperature is reached.
5.
Serve alongside a bouquet of flowers and a cup of coffee or glass of orange juice.
